INDIANAPOLIS (WISH) - An Indianapolis nursing home is donating dozens of cans of baby formula to try and help local families impacted by the national formula shortage.Ĭhalet Rehabilitation & Healthcare Center, on the city’s southwest side, will on Thursday deliver 84 cans of Enfamil formula to the Franciscan Health Mooresville Family Birth Center.Ĭhalet sourced, bought, and provided part of a shipment of Enfamil to its staff members with very small children and is donating the balance to the birth center to help families in need.
